LOVE AFFAIR ~Secret Date~Sazan Ōrusutāzu29rank/position

Speaking of Southern All Stars’ signature songs, this has to be the one.
It’s a masterpiece whose poignant portrayal of a fleeting love really seeps into the heart.
Though it takes adultery as its theme, Keisuke Kuwata’s lyrics are delicate and beautiful, gripping listeners and never letting go.
Released in February 1998, it was also used as a TV drama theme and in commercials, and is included on the album Sakura.
With its mid-tempo groove, it’s a great pick for karaoke when you want to create a mature atmosphere.
It’s also perfect for when you want to bask in memories of love.
Relay ~ Forest PoemSazan Ōrusutāzu30rank/position

This is the sixth digital-only single by Southern All Stars, released in September 2023.
It serves as the CM song for Uniqlo’s “LifeWear/HEATTECH: Happiness Is Today” and “Snow Globe” commercials, in which Mr.
Kuwata himself appears.
Recreating Mr.
Kuwata’s vocal in karaoke is arguably a privilege for men who excel at low notes.
I think the way the rests (the sense of space) are used in each vocal melody phrase is a key point for singing it well, so it might be best to study that carefully beforehand and memorize the lyrics before you sing.

You are the star.Sazan Ōrusutāzu31rank/position

When it comes to Southern All Stars’ cheer songs, this is the one! It features an exhilarating rock sound and powerful vocals.
The lyrics portray themes of the struggles and hopes found in everyday life, delivering a message that resonates with listeners.
Released in July 2004, the song was used in a Toyota campaign and as a support song for the Athens Olympics, attracting widespread attention.
It debuted at No.
1 on the weekly charts and became a major hit, selling over 458,000 copies in total.
It’s also perfect for karaoke.
Why not sing it together with everyone and lift your spirits?
Days of Love and DesireSazan Ōrusutāzu32rank/position

Also known as their milestone 50th single, “Ai to Yokubou no Hibi” (“Days of Love and Desire”) made a strong impression as the theme song for the drama “Ōoku: The First Chapter.” True to Southern All Stars’ style, it’s a Latin-influenced track, but it differs notably from their other works in one key way: the lyrics blend English and Japanese.
You’ll even hear some unfamiliar phrases.
If you can pronounce them well, it’ll sound incredibly cool.
By the way, the overall key is low, making it perfect for those who struggle with high notes.
With Love to the Fighting WarriorsSazan Ōrusutāzu33rank/position

This is a song by Southern All Stars written for the film “Recall (The Flying Tire).” It is included on the 2018 album “Umi no Oh, Yeah!!” Its relaxed tempo and lower key make it easy to sing.
Give Up on SummerSazan Ōrusutāzu34rank/position

Brimming with the moody vibe of Japanese kayōkyoku, Southern All Stars’ “Natsu wo Akiramete” (“Give Up on Summer”).
Included on the 1982 album NUDE MAN—released around the time people now in their 50s were stepping out into society—the song has been covered by Naoko Ken and Fuyumi Sakamoto.
Its lyrics, depicting a passionate and heartrending love, may remind many listeners of their youthful romances.
If you can sing this kayōkyoku-style tune with a cool, moody flair—something rare since the 2000s—you’ll absolutely nail that “handsome older gentleman” vibe!
Tokyo VICTORYSazan Ōrusutāzu35rank/position
The song that Southern All Stars released in September 2014 was created with the Tokyo Olympics in mind.
It features a powerful melody and lyrics full of hope, uplifting listeners’ spirits.
It was used in Sumitomo Mitsui Banking Corporation’s commercials and as the theme song for the 2014 Asian Games, and it became widely loved at karaoke as well.
The song is cherished not only in sports settings but also as an anthem that encourages people through life’s challenges.
It carries the message, “Let’s all strive together toward the future!”—making it perfect for times when you want to take on something new.
